在VB.NET中,可以通过将DataSource属性设置为数据行数组来实现数据绑定。
数据行数组是一个包含多个数据行的数组,每个数据行都包含了一组数据。可以使用DataTable类的Select方法或LINQ查询等方式获取数据行数组。
以下是将DataSource设置为数据行数组的步骤:
- 创建一个DataTable对象,并定义其列结构。Dim dt As New DataTable()
dt.Columns.Add("Column1", GetType(String))
dt.Columns.Add("Column2", GetType(Integer))
- 添加数据行到DataTable中。dt.Rows.Add("Data1", 1)
dt.Rows.Add("Data2", 2)
- 将数据行数组作为DataSource设置给控件。DataGridView1.DataSource = dt.Rows.Cast(Of DataRow)().ToArray()
在上述示例中,我们使用了一个DataGridView控件来展示数据行数组。通过将DataTable的Rows属性转换为DataRow数组,然后将其设置为DataGridView的DataSource,实现了数据绑定。
优势:
- 灵活性:数据行数组可以动态添加、删除和修改数据行,使数据展示更加灵活。
- 数据源多样性:可以从不同的数据源获取数据行数组,如数据库查询结果、API返回的数据等。
应用场景:
- 数据展示:适用于需要展示多行数据的场景,如表格、列表等。
- 数据筛选:可以通过筛选条件获取特定的数据行数组,实现数据的快速查询。
腾讯云相关产品:
请注意,以上答案仅供参考,具体的产品选择和实现方式应根据实际需求和情况进行评估和决策。